Why Supabase or Postgres rather than a vendor warehouse?

For most small-cap operators, a Postgres-backed warehouse pulling regulator feeds plus your accounting source is faster to build, cheaper to run, and easier for the in-house team to own. We pick the simplest stack that fits the work.

ELT

Extract, Load, Transform, the order modern warehouses prefer. Raw data lands first, transformations happen in the warehouse.

Warehouse

The single, queryable home for your business data. The point is fewer of them, not more.

Source of truth

The one place a metric is defined. If your dashboard and your CFO disagree, the source of truth wins.
